> Here's a scenario wherein
> I have EBGP peering between R1 and R2 .Find
> configure below
> R1
> router bgp 1
> no synchronization
> bgp log-neighbor-changes
> neighbor 7.7.2.2 remote-as 2
> neighbor 7.7.2.2 ebgp-multihop 255
> neighbor 7.7.2.2 update-source Loopback100
> no auto-summary
>
> R2
> router bgp 2
> no synchronization
> bgp log-neighbor-changes
> neighbor 7.7.1.1 remote-as 245
> neighbor 7.7.1.1 ebgp-multihop 16
> neighbor 7.7.1.1 update-source Loopback0
> no auto-summary
>
> In the above config there is one mistake
> which is As mismatch,I
> can find out by entering into the router and check
> the config and can also
> reslove this problem by adding local-as command.Now
> *My questions is widout
> entering to R2 router how i can come to know what R2
> has configure AS for
> R1.Kindly Help.*
